PMC (Private Military Company) WAGNER ist ein privates russisches Sicherheits- und Militärunternehmen, dessen Einheiten verdeckt operieren und als besonders brutal gelten. WAGNER war während der russischen Machtübernahme auf der Krim sowie in Syrien, im Sudan, in Mali aktiv und ist es aktuell auch in der Ukraine.

Prostitution, Raub, Drogen, Terror, Menschenhandel, Umweltverbrechen – nahezu allen kriminellen Taten ist eines gemeinsam: Sie lohnen sich nur, wenn Kriminelle die Herkunft ihrer schmutzigen Erträge verschleiern können – durch Geldwäsche. Geld ist eine Waffe: Kriminelle bestechen Politiker, beeinflussen Parlamentswahlen durch Fake News und destabilisieren mit Cyberattacken die Demokratie. Klar ist: Nimmt man Kriminellen das dreckige Geld, trifft man sie am härtesten. Doch Deutschland tut in dieser Hinsicht praktisch nichts.
